Abstract
The present invention discloses a kind of stealthy location tracking device based on Big Dipper location technology.Including corona, planting body, left column, middle standing pillar, right column, the poles N magnet, rotor, the poles S magnet, accumulator, BDS chips, BDS antennas, brush, long pin, dump bolt;Corona inner hollow, bottom opens up to be connect at the top of threaded hole and planting body, and in the middle part of planting body and bottom is equipped with tapping screw thread, is mounted in mandibular;Left column, middle standing pillar, right column are stretched out at the top of planting body;The poles N magnet, rotor, the poles S magnet are mounted between middle standing pillar and right column, and brush is equipped in the magnet of the poles S;Accumulator is mounted between left column and middle standing pillar;BDS chips are mounted on the left of left column, installed above to have BDS antennas;All parts in corona are fixed on column by long pin, dump bolt.Physical activity causes rotor to rotate, and produces electricl energy and is stored in accumulator, and BDS chips are positioned and communicated by BDS antennas.The present invention has important help to public security department, to guaranteeing the safety of the people's lies and property and safeguarding that the harmonious development of society is of great significance.

Background technology
Chinese Beidou satellite navigation system is the Global Satellite Navigation System that China voluntarily develops, by space segment, ground segment
It is formed with user segment three parts.In order to preferably serve nation-building and development, meet global application demand, China starts real
The construction of Big Dipper Position Fixing Navigation System is applied.The system has been successfully applied to mapping, telecommunications, water conservancy, fishery, traffic fortune at present
Defeated, forest fire protection is fought calamities and provided relief and the numerous areas such as public safety, and significant economic benefit and social benefit are produced.2014
In November in year, it is logical that IMO maritime safety committee has approved the navigation safety approved to Beidou satellite navigation system
Letter, this, which indicates Beidou satellite navigation system formally, becomes the component part of Global Radio Navigation System, obtains towards maritime affairs
The international legal status of application.
There are mainly three types of the localization methods of existing location tracking device:BDS positioning, GPS positioning, communication base station positioning,
The localization method of middle GPS is the most universal, but GPS can only be positioned, it is necessary to rely on other mechanicss of communication into the transmission of row information;It is logical
The limitation of news base station location is must to shift to an earlier date to establish base station on ground, so the method for integrating BDS positioning is optimal, because northern
Bucket global position system has both positioning and communication function.
The application field of location tracking device is more and more, especially public security cadres and police in clear up a criminal case, location tracking device
Important function is especially prominent.But offender is also more and more cunning, common location tracking device is all difficult to escape from their inspection
It looks into.Location tracking device is implanted into the body of personnel in charge of the case by the method insured the most, but can cause man body pollution in this way, is planted every time
Can all human body be damaged by entering or taking out, and there are scars.If can be by special organ's phase of location tracking device and human body
In conjunction with realizing stealthy effect, this has important help to the personnel in charge of the case of public security department, to further ensureing the people
The security of the lives and property and safeguard society harmonious development be of great significance.

The design principle of this stealthy location tracking device based on Big Dipper location technology is:The poles S magnet, the poles N magnet
Between form magnetic field, the rotor is sector, installed above to have center of gravity block, in physical activity, such as walks, speaks, chews
When equal behaviors, rotor can surround long pin and rotate, and generate electric current after the winding cutting magnetic line on rotor, electric energy is stored into electric power storage
Pond provides the energy for BDS chips;
By BDS antennas, the multiple satellite position informations received calculate the position data of itself, then lead to BDS chips
It crosses BDS antennas and own location information is transmitted to background work personnel, to realize location tracking of the background work personnel to policeman.
The invention has the advantages that:
(1)Without the external energy, the vibration that physical activity generates directly is converted into electric energy;
(2)The tooth for pretending adult body, positioning function is realized in the case where not influencing masticatory function;
(3)Using Big Dipper location technology, positioning and communication dual function are realized.

As shown in Figure 1 and Figure 2, the shape of the corona 1 is the shape that human teeth is exposed at the part on the outside of gum, corona 1
Inner hollow, the bottom of corona 1 offers threaded hole, and threaded hole is connected with internal cavity.
Further, the material of corona 1 is ceramic material, and the material at bottom thread hole is metal material, processing side
Method is to be embedded in metal in 1 bottom of corona, is sintered together with ceramics, is then reprocessed into threaded hole.
As shown in Figure 1, Figure 2, Figure 3 shows, the shape of the planting body 2 is screw shaped, and top is machined with external screw thread, with corona 1
Threaded hole mutually assemble, the middle part and bottom of planting body 2 are equipped with from external threading, are implanted into the mandibular of human body.
As shown in figure 9, the left column 3, middle standing pillar 4, right column 5 are cuboid, from left to right, arrangement installation is erect
In the top surface of planting body 2,3 side of left column respectively processes a pin hole up and down;4 side of middle standing pillar respectively processes a pin up and down
Nail hole;A pin hole is processed above 5 side of right column.
As shown in Fig. 4, Fig. 5, Fig. 6, the poles S magnet 8, rotor 7, the poles N magnet 6 are mounted on middle standing pillar 4 from left to right
Between right column 5, as shown in Figure 10, Figure 11, the poles S magnet 8, rotor 7 are machined with pin hole, the wherein poles S on the poles N magnet 6
Brush 12 is also equipped on magnet 8.
Further, the poles N magnet 6 includes N magnetic poles fixed plate 61,61 two parts of N magnetic poles circle, wherein N magnetic poles fixed plate 61
For plastic plate, N magnetic poles circle 61 is circular permanent magnet, is pasted onto in N magnetic poles fixed plate 61.
Further by the poles S magnet 8 includes S magnetic poles fixed plate 81,82 two parts of S magnetic poles circle, wherein S magnetic poles fixed plate 81
For plastic plate, S magnetic poles circle 82 is circular permanent magnet, is pasted onto in S magnetic poles fixed plate 81.
Further by as shown in figure 11, brush 12 is mounted in S magnetic poles fixed plate 81, at centrepin nail hole.
Further, as shown in Figure 12 and Figure 13, for rotor 7 in sector, circle centre position opens up pin hole, and rotor 7 includes bearing
71, winding 72, conductive sheet 73, center of gravity block 74, bearing 71 are mounted at pin hole so that rotor 7 can surround long pin 13 and revolve
Turn, winding 72 there are two groups, and export end is connected with conductive sheet 73, and conductive sheet 73 is annular wafer, center of gravity concentric with pin hole
74 material of block is high desnity metal, and rotation center of the position far from rotor 7 concentrates the center of gravity of rotor 7 at central block 74.
Further, the bearing 71 is unilateral bearing, ensures that rotor keeps a direction to rotate, cannot invert, prevent
Winding 72 generates reverse current.
The accumulator 9 is cuboid, and side respectively processes a pin hole up and down, be located at left column 3 and middle standing pillar 4 it
Between.
Further, accumulator 9 is rechargeable lithium battery, and charging end is equipped with AC to DC converter circuit, brush 12 is conducted
Alternating current be converted to direct current after store into accumulator 9.
The BDS chips 10 are cuboid, and side respectively processes a pin hole up and down, are mounted on 3 left side of left column, described
BDS antennas 11 are mounted on the left side of BDS chips 10.
The long pin 13 from left to right, sequentially passes through BDS chips 10, left column 3, accumulator 9, middle standing pillar 4, the poles S
Magnet 8, rotor 7, the poles N magnet 6, right column 5;The dump bolt 14 from left to right, sequentially pass through BDS chips 10, left column 3,
Accumulator 9, middle standing pillar 4, wherein long pin 13 are upper, and for dump bolt 14 under, each part is fixed on planting body 2 by two pins
On column on.
Human body in activity, on foot, speak, chew can all drive rotor 7 rotate, produced between the poles N magnet 6 and the poles S magnet 8
Magnetisation field, magnetic flux generates electric current after changing in winding 72, then current direction conductive sheet 73 flows to electric power storage by brush 12
Pond 9, brush 12 are connect with accumulator 9 by electric wire.
For BDS chips 10 by BDS antennas 11, the multiple satellite position informations received calculate the position data of itself,
Own location information is transmitted to by background work personnel by BDS antennas 11 again, to realize background work personnel to the real-time of policeman
Location tracking.
